Why this works for field-service businesses specifically
Field-service software, job scheduling, route planning, invoicing, tends to charge per user, per month, forever. The more your team grows, the more the subscription grows with it. Custom software has a fixed build cost and then it’s yours.
It is not free to build
Bespoke software is not free, and it is not always the right call for every business. It makes sense when the ongoing subscription cost, over several years, clearly outweighs a one-off build.
